KRAFFT S.L.P.O.Box 14E-20140 Andoain - SPAINFax:+34 943 410 430Phone::+34 943 410 460E-mail: export@krafft.esWeb site: www.krafft.esTECHNICALINFORMATIONB1303--I04.11.2005-1-CC 30% ANTIFREEZE-COOLANT (YELLOW)DESCRIPTIONProduct based on ethylene-glycol and aselected pack of corrosion inhibitors. Itincludes also anti-cavitation, anticalcareousand antifoaming additives, aswell as an alkaline neutraliser reserve forprotecting the circuit.It does not contain amines, nitrites orphosphates to satisfy the specifications ofthe main vehicle manufacturers: it is atype C, NAP free product.APPLICATIONIt is a fluid developed for the cooling circuitof internal combustion engines.Thanks to its special corrosion inhibitors, itprotects the different metals of the engine,including the light alloys like aluminium.STANDARDSUNE 26.361.88, ASTM D-3306, SAEJ-1034, Federal Standard O-A-548D,BS-6580, ASTM D-4985HOW TO USEThis product is ready to use. It is notrecommended to dilute it with water: theprotection against low temperature,corrosion, foam and cavitation willdecrease. If a less concentrated coolant isenough, we recommend to use our readyto use coolant at 10% or 20%.Before pouring the coolant we recommenda previous radiator’s cleaning with ourKRAFFT “Radiator Flux”.ADVANTAGES• High protection against corrosion, evenfor aluminium parts• NAP free (so not cancerigeneous andstable even in hard water)• It avoids cavitation (for big engines,use ACU 2300 or ENGINE MAX)• It avoids calcareous deposits• Its fluorescent colour helps to detectthe origin of the leakage• It does not foam• It is biodegradableTECHNICAL CHARACTERISTICSSPECIFICATIONCHARACTERISTICS METHOD MIN. TYPICAL MAX.Aspect Visual Transparent LiquidColour Visual Fluorescent yellowDensity at 15.5ºC (g/cm 3 ) ASTM D-1122 1.042 1.052Boiling Point ASTM D-1120 104ºCFreezing point ASTM D-1177 -16.5ºC
